What education and/or training do you have that relates to your work?
Graduated from Nihon university college of art in Tokyo Japan, Majoring in Photography

How did you get started in this business?
Graduated from Nihon University college of art then become staff photographer of Gap Japan in Tokyo. Then I worked as a freelance photographer in Tokyo and I moved here in Los Angeles in 2001.

What advice would you give a customer looking to hire a pro in your area of expertise?
Please be careful that some photographers does not know professional lighting and use natural lights only for the photo shoot. I am very experienced for the lighting and know studio flash lights and natural lights both to make perfect lighting for your subjects.
What questions should customers think through before talking to pros about their needs?
Number of shots, photo location, subject details.
